What is Hookbase?
Hookbase is a middleware platform for webhook infrastructure designed for developers, SaaS teams, indie hackers and open source projects that require reliable delivery, local testing and real time monitoring of webhook events. The platform operates on a global edge network spanning over two hundred locations and delivers average latency below fifty milliseconds. Service commitments include a high availability service level agreement for production workloads.
Comprehensive webhook management is provided through a three step configuration process. Source creation assigns unique request endpoints to each provider with automatic signature verification for major services including GitHub, Stripe, Shopify, Slack, Twilio, Discord, Linear, Vercel, Paddle, SendGrid, Mailchimp and Intercom as well as over ten additional providers. Route configuration enables definition of webhook destinations, event type filtering and payload transformations using JavaScript to map fields, filter events or adapt data structures for downstream systems. Delivery mechanisms include automatic retries with exponential backoff for up to twenty four hours, configurable retry counts, interval settings and timeout parameters. Event replay capabilities access webhooks retained for thirty to ninety days, facilitating issue debugging and recovery from downstream failures.
Local development testing is supported through a command line interface tool that establishes secure WebSocket connections from local development environments to the global edge network, forwarding incoming webhooks to local servers without port forwarding or firewall alterations. The terminal based user interface dashboard displays real time request logs with method and status tracking, supports keyboard driven navigation with vim keybindings and allows management of sources, destinations, routes and tunnels entirely from the command line.
Security is ensured through end to end encryption with TLS for all connections, encrypted payload storage at rest and compliance with SOC two Type two standards. Additional protective measures encompass IP filtering, JSON schema validation, field encryption and circuit breaker functionality. Real time analytics dashboards monitor delivery rates, latency metrics and error tracking, with configurable alert and notification channels. A REST API enables programmatic management of webhook infrastructure and a set of standalone developer tools includes a webhook inspection utility, signature verification calculator, cron expression builder, JSONata playground and payload formatter. Deployment scenarios range from local development testing and production relay to Internet of Things and edge use cases that require forwarding webhooks behind network address translation or firewall constraints.
